    Pain Relief with Wet Cupping Theraphy in Rats is Mediated by Heat Shock Protein 70 and β-Endorphin

    Get PDF
    Background: Wet cupping therapy is a complementary therapy in pain management. The mechanism of this therapy, however, needs further elucidation. Cells injured by wet cupping therapy seem to stimulate the expression of heat shock protein 70 (HSP70). Its benefit in pain reduction could be mediated by the expression of ß-endorphin. This study aimed at determining the correlation between HSP70 and ß-endorphin after wet cupping therapy. Methods: Sixteen male Wistar rats were divided into control (CG; n=8) and treatment (TG; n=8) groups. The rats in both groups were injected with complete Freund’s adjuvant (CFA) at the footpad. In the TG, wet cupping therapy was done at the left and right paralumbar regions 48 hours after the CFA injection. Twenty-four hours after therapy, the hot plate test was done to assess pain threshold. Thereafter, immunohistochemistry from the skin subjected to wet cupping therapy was conducted for HSP70 and ß-endorphin. Results: The expression of HSP70 was significantly higher in the keratinocytes of the TG (20.25±3.53; P<0.001) than in the keratinocytes of the CG (10.50±2.44; P<0.001). The expression of ß-endorphin was significantly higher in the keratinocytes of the TG (22.37±3.52; P<0.001) than in the keratinocytes of the CG (5.12±1.72; P<0.001). The results also revealed a high correlation between HSP70 and ß-endorphin (β=0.864; P<0.001). Pain threshold after wet cupping therapy was significantly higher in the TG (22.81±6.34 s; P=0.003) than in the CG (11.78±3.56 s). Conclusions: The benefit of wet cupping therapy in terms of pain reduction in rats could be mediated by the expression of HSP70 and ß-endorphin

    An in Vitro Antiosteoporotic Activity of 96% Ethanol Extract of Abelmoschus Manihot L. Medik Leaves Using Mc3t3-e1 Preosteoblast Cells

    Get PDF
    Osteoporosis is a disease characterized by low bone mass and structural deterioration of bone tissue. Estrogen deficiency causes loss of bone mineral density which causes osteoporosis. Phytoestrogen is a potential alternative of estrogen that can be used as Hormone Replacement Therapy on osteoporosis with minimum side effects. Many edible plants contain phytoestrogens that are believed to promote bone health. Abelmoschus manihot (L.) Medik has been known as a plant that is empirically used in the traditional medicine and has potency to prevent osteoporosis. The aim of this research is to determine whether the Abelmoschus manihot (L.) Medik leaves have the potential to increase bone formation in an in vitro assays using preosteoblast cell line MC3T3-E1. The results showed an increasing activity of Alkaline phosphatase using confocal laser scanning microscopy technique

    Comparison of the increase of both muscle strength and hypertrophy of biceps brachii muscle in strengthening exercise with low-intensity resistance training with and without the application of blood flow restriction and high-intensity resistance training.

    Get PDF
    Background: Strengthening exercise is an important component of rehabilitation programs. Recently, it is reported that strengthening exercise with low-intensity resistance training (20-30% of 1 Repetition Maximum) combined with the application of blood flow restriction potentially increases muscle strength and induces muscle hypertrophy as well. Objective: This study aims to compare the increase in muscle strength and hypertrophy among the muscles trained with high- intensity resistance training (HIRT), low-intensity resistance training combined with the application of blood flow restriction using a sphygmomanometer cuff (LIRT+BFR) and low-intensity resistance training (LIRT) alone. Method: The subjects (n=18) are randomly and equally divided into three groups, those are the groups getting the strengthening exercise for left Biceps Brachii muscle with HIRT (70% of 1 RM), LIRT (30% of 1 RM)+BFR and LIRT (30% of 1 RM). Before starting and after getting the resistance training for five weeks, each subject is measured for the left arm circumference. Results: HIRT and LIRT+BFR produce an increase of the left arm circumference significantly greater than LIRT. However, there is no significant difference in the increase of left arm circumference between the HIRT and LIRT+BFR. There is a significant difference in the increase of the peak torque of left flexion elbow joint among the three groups, either at 60o/s or 120o/s or 180o/s angular velocity. At 60o/s angular velocity, LIRT+BFR produces the greatest increasing of the left elbow peak torque among the three groups. At both 120o/s and 180o/s angular velocity, there is no significant difference in the increase of the peak torque of flexion left elbow joint between HIRT and either LIRT+BFR or LIRT. However, at both 120o/s and 180o/s angular velocity, there is a significant difference in the increase of the peak torque of flexion left elbow joint between LIRT+BFR and LIRT. Conclusion: the strengthening exercise for Biceps Brachii muscle with LIRT+BFR induces the Biceps Brachii muscle hypertrophy and increases the muscle strength more than strengthening exercise with LIRT alone. Compared to the HIRT, LIRT+BFR induces an equal muscle hypertrophy and increases moremuscle strength for the trained Biceps Brachii muscle

    Efek Pemberian Ekstrak Etanol 70% Barleria Lupulina Lindl dan Kombinasi Latihan Fisik Pada Mencit yang di induksi Deksametason

    Get PDF
    Barleria lupulina Lindl is one of Indonesia medicinal plants that contain iridoid, phenylpropanoid, lignin and benzyl alcohol glycoside. Traditionally it was used as antidiabetic, anti-inflammatory, antirheumatic and antiosteoporosis. Based on the previes study, the 70% ethanolic extract, buthanolic fraction and water fraction of B.lupulina stimulates alkaline phosphatase as marker of osteoblast cells (bone formation). In this research, study on the antiosteoporotic activity of 70% ethanolic extracts of B.lupulina and exercise combination on mice that induced by dexamethasone has been done. The result showed that 70% ethanolic extract of B.lupulina increase the number of osteoblast cells and rigidity of the bone matrix by morphology figure. The exercise combination showed the highest number of osteoblast cells.Key words : Barleria lupulina Lindl, osteoblast cells, bone matri

    Efek penghambatan ekspresi ERβ bebas oleh fraksi n-butanol daun semanggi (Marsilea crenata Presl.) pada sel hFOB 1.19

    Get PDF
    Wanita pascamenopause seringkali mengalami berbagai macam masalah kesehatan, diantaranya adalah osteoporosis yang diakibatkan gangguan produksi hormon estrogen dalam tubuh. Salah satu alternatif yang potensial menggantikan hormon estrogen adalah fitoestrogen. Daun Semanggi (Marsilea crenata Presl.) diketahui mengandung senyawa fitoestrogen dengan kadar tinggi. Tujuan dari penelitian ini adalah untuk mengetahui efek fraksi n-butanol daun M. crenata yang mengandung fitoestrogen dalam meningkatkan aktivitas human fetal osteoblast 1.19 (hFOB 1.19) cells pada proses pembentukan tulang. Peningkatan aktivitas sel hFOB 1.19 diketahui melalui pengukuran ekspresi estrogen receptor β (ERβ) bebas dengan metode immunocytochemistry dan instrumen confocal laser scanning microscopy (CLSM). Fraksi n-butanol diberikan dengan varian konsentrasi 62,5; 125; dan 250 ppm, serta genistein sebagai kontrol positif diberikan dengan konsentrasi 1 μM. Hasil penelitian menunjukkan bahwa fraksi n-butanol daun M. crenata dapat meningkatkan aktivitas sel hFOB 1.19, yang ditunjukkan dengan penurunan ekspresi ERβ bebas pada sel hFOB 1.19 setelah pemberian fraksi n-butanol semua konsentrasi, yaitu sebesar 594.108; 1245,216; dan 1205,592 arbitrary unit (AU) pada p<0,05. Dari data dapat disimpulkan bahwa fraksi n-butanol daun M. crenata potensial dikembangkan sebagai produk antiosteoporosis

    CORRELATION OF Ki67 EXPRESSION TO DEGREE OF DYSPLASIA IN LINGUAL EPITHELIAL DYSPLASIA IN Rattus norvegicus EXPOSURED BY CIGARETTE SMOKE (Hubungan Ekspresi Ki67 Terhadap Derajat Displasia Pada Epitel Mukosa Lidah Rattus norvegicus yang Dipapar Asap Rokok)

    Get PDF
    Background: Dysplasia is malignant transformation of stratified squamous epithelium characterized by cellular atypia and loss of stratification and maturation. It can caused by cigarette smoke. Measuring the activity of cell proliferation as the beginning of dysplasia is very useful to know the development of malignancy. One of proliferation marker is Ki67 that expressed in all cell cycle phase except G0.Methods: 30 male wistar rats divided into: control grup (n=10), exposed to cigarette smoke for 4 weeks (n=10), 8 weeks (n=10) as much as 20 cigarettes/group/day/exposure used smoking pump. Specimen were stained HE to see dysplasia and Ki67 expression seen immunohistochemically. Statistical analyzed by Spearman correlation.Result: There was an increase in mean of Ki67 expression and significant differences between groups (p=0,000) and also significant difference of degree of dysplasia between groups (p=0,000). There was a strong correlation between Ki67 score to degree of dysplasia (p=0.001).Conclusion: Increased of Ki67 expression proportional to the Increase in degrees of dysplasi

    Investigation of altering single-nucleotide polymorphism density on the power to detect trait loci and frequency of false positive in nonparametric linkage analyses of qualitative traits

    Get PDF
    Genome-wide linkage analysis using microsatellite markers has been successful in the identification of numerous Mendelian and complex disease loci. The recent availability of high-density single-nucleotide polymorphism (SNP) maps provides a potentially more powerful option. Using the simulated and Collaborative Study on the Genetics of Alcoholism (COGA) datasets from the Genetics Analysis Workshop 14 (GAW14), we examined how altering the density of SNP marker sets impacted the overall information content, the power to detect trait loci, and the number of false positive results. For the simulated data we used SNP maps with density of 0.3 cM, 1 cM, 2 cM, and 3 cM. For the COGA data we combined the marker sets from Illumina and Affymetrix to create a map with average density of 0.25 cM and then, using a sub-sample of these markers, created maps with density of 0.3 cM, 0.6 cM, 1 cM, 2 cM, and 3 cM. For each marker set, multipoint linkage analysis using MERLIN was performed for both dominant and recessive traits derived from marker loci. Our results showed that information content increased with increased map density. For the homogeneous, completely penetrant traits we created, there was only a modest difference in ability to detect trait loci. Additionally, as map density increased there was only a slight increase in the number of false positive results when there was linkage disequilibrium (LD) between markers. The presence of LD between markers may have led to an increased number of false positive regions but no clear relationship between regions of high LD and locations of false positive linkage signals was observed
